In telecommunication, a band – sometimes called a frequency band – is a specific range of frequencies in the radio frequency (RF) spectrum , which is divided among ranges from very low frequencies (vlf) to extremely high frequencies (ehf). Each band has a defined upper and lower frequency limit.

Read moreWhy are there different frequency bands?
To prevent interference and allow for efficient use of the radio spectrum , similar services are allocated in bands. For example, broadcasting, mobile radio, or navigation devices, will be allocated in non-overlapping ranges of frequencies.
Read moreWhat is the difference between frequency and frequency band?
Frequency f is the number of cycles that an RF electromagnetic wave undergoes per second. Frequency band, sometimes denoted by B, is simply a range of frequencies (e.g. the band from 1-2 MHz).

Read moreWhich waves are used in wireless communication?
Radio waves are used for wireless transmission of sound messages, or information, for communication, as well as for maritime and aircraft navigation. The information is imposed on the electromagnetic carrier wave as amplitude modulation (AM) or as frequency modulation (FM) or in digital form (pulse modulation).
Read moreHow is RF used in wireless communication?
Wireless transmissions are made up of radio frequency signals, or RF signals, which travel using a variety of movement behaviors (also called propagation behaviors). RF communication starts when radio waves are generated from an RF transmitter and picked up, or “heard” by a receiver at another location .
